In 2020-2021, 964 people earned their degree in comparative literature, making the major the 434th most popular in the United States.

Across the Rocky Mountains region, there were 9 comparative literature gra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ively.

For this year’s “Schools Highly Focused on Comparative Literature Major in the Rocky Mountains Region” ranking, we looked at 4 colleges that offer a degree in comparative literature. That schools that top this list have a program in comparative literature in which the largest percentage of students at the school are enrolled.

Colorado College crest
Colorado College
Colorado Springs, Colorado

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Colorado College. The school came in at #1 for the Schools Highly Focused on Comparative Literature Major in the Rocky Mountains Region. This small school is located in Colorado Springs, Colorado, and it awarded 4 ’s comparative literature degrees in 2020-2021.

The impressive undergraduate student-to-faculty ratio of 9 to 1 means that students may have more opportunities to work more closely with their professors than they would at other schools. The low undergrad student loan default rate of 0.5%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%. With a freshman retention rate of 86%, the school does an excellent job of retaining its undergraduate students.

Out of the 4 schools in the Schools Highly Focused on Comparative Literature Major in the Rocky Mountains Region that were part of this year’s ranking, Brigham Young University - Provo landed the #2 spot on the list. Brigham Young University - Provo is located in Provo, Utah and, has a large student population. In 2020-2021, this school awarded 5 ’s comparative literature degrees to qualified students.

The low undergrad student loan default rate of 1.3%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%. With a freshman retention rate of 92%, the school does an excellent job of retaining its undergraduate students.

U of U crest
University of Utah
Salt Lake City, Utah

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end University of Utah. It ranked #3 on our 2023 Schools Highly Focused on Comparative Literature Major in the Rocky Mountains Region list. University of Utah is located in Salt Lake City, Utah and, has a large student population. In 2020-2021, this school awarded 0 ’s comparative literature degrees to qualified students.

With a freshman retention rate of 89%, the school does an excellent job of retaining its undergraduate students. The undergrad student loan default rate at the school is 1.7%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%.
